Melissa
"Melissa" came to CEP during the 1997-1998 school year
with 4.5 credits. She was 18 years old and was in her fourth year of
the ninth grade. Her attendance was chronically low, she had no
motivation, and she was being influenced by others to use drugs and
to drop out of school. Melissa began getting back on track during
her first year and, when she took the TAAS for the first time in
five years she not only mastered all elements on her first attempt,
she achieved Academic Recognition in both reading and math.
Melissa's HISD high school allowed her to continue attending the
CEP program. She spent her remaining enrollment in a CEP Honors
class, a class for students with significantly improved behavior.
Her attendance was 91%. She made significant gains in her reading
and math skills and earned sufficient credits to graduate from high
school. She is now working and making plans for college.
